> We are pleased to announce the Call for Participation in the FOSDEM
> 2015 Networking DevRoom!
>
> Important dates:
> * Nov 25: Deadline for submissions
> * Dec  1: Speakers notified of acceptance
> * Dec  5: Schedule published
>
> This is the first time that networking has been included as a
> stand-alone DevRoom, and this year the topics will cover two distinct
> fields:
> * Software Defined Networking (SDN), covering virtual switching, open
> source SDN controllers, virtual routing
> * Network management, covering host-level networking - NetworkManager,
> ConnMan, systemd, wicked, kernel network services, network security, etc
>
>
> We are now inviting proposals for talks about Free/Libre/Open-source
> Software on the topics of SDN and network management. This is an
> exciting and growing field, and this is a unique opportunity to show
> novel ideas and developments to a very knowledgeable technical audience.
>
> Topics accepted include, but are not limited to:
>
> SDN:
> * SDN controllers - OpenDaylight, OpenContrail, OpenStack Neutron
> * Dataplane processing: DPDK, OpenDataplane, netdev, netfilter
> * Virtual switches: Open vSwitch, Snabb Switch, VDE
> * Open network protocols: OpenFlow, NETCONF, OpenLISP
>
> Network management:
> * Network management: NetworkManager, ConnMan, systemd-networkd,
> interoperability among these projects
> * Common code infrastructure: libnl, libmnl, libsystemd, ell, pyroute2
> * Network services: DHCP, DNS, DNSSEC, PPP
> * Connection management: Wifi, tethering, connection sharing, metric and
> source based routing,
>
> Talks should be aimed at a technical audience, but should not assume
> that attendees are already familiar with your project or how it solves a
> general problem. Talk proposals can be very specific solutions to a
> problem, or can be higher level project overviews for lesser known
> projects.
